B站视频下载终极指南轻松解锁4K大会员高清内容【免费下载链接】bilibili-downloaderB站视频下载支持下载大会员清晰度4K持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ader你是否曾经遇到过这样的情况在地铁上信号不好想看的B站教程视频却加载不出来或者在出差途中想回顾昨天看过的精彩内容却因为没有网络而作罢又或者你购买了B站大会员却发现那些令人惊艳的4K高清视频只能在在线观看无法保存到本地收藏今天我要向你介绍一个能够解决这些问题的神奇工具——bilibili-downloader。这个基于Python开发的B站视频下载工具不仅能够下载普通视频还能解锁大会员专属的4K高清内容让你真正拥有视频内容的控制权。你的B站视频管理困境想象一下你正在学习一门重要的编程课程老师讲解得非常好你希望反复观看加深理解。但每次需要时都要重新加载网络不好的时候更是让人抓狂。或者你收藏了一系列精彩的纪录片想要离线观看却发现B站并不提供下载功能。这些痛点是否让你感同身受网络依赖的束缚没有网络就无法观看错过宝贵的学习机会会员内容的限制即使付费成为大会员高清画质也只能在线观看收藏内容的不安担心喜欢的视频突然下架或无法访问批量管理的困难系列课程需要逐个保存耗费大量时间和精力如果你对以上任何一个问题点头称是那么bilibili-downloader就是为你量身定制的解决方案。bilibili-downloader你的个人视频管家bilibili-downloader就像你的私人视频管家它能够智能地从B站获取视频资源并以最高画质保存到你的本地设备。无论是学习资料、娱乐视频还是珍贵的回忆都能轻松收藏。核心功能亮点B站视频下载器操作界面展示大会员4K解锁使用你的账号Cookie获取最高画质的4K视频智能批量下载支持分P视频、系列课程的一键下载充电专属内容连充电才能观看的视频也能轻松下载异步并发处理多任务同时进行大幅提升下载效率自动文件合并音视频流自动合并为标准MP4格式实时进度监控清晰的进度条显示随时了解下载状态三步轻松上手零基础也能玩转第一步环境搭建与项目部署开始使用bilibili-downloader就像搭积木一样简单。首先确保你的电脑已经安装了Python 3.8或更高版本。然后打开命令行工具执行以下操作# 获取项目代码 git clone https://gitcode.com/gh_mirrors/bil/bilibili-downloader # 进入项目目录 cd bilibili-downloader # 安装必要的Python依赖 pip install -r requirements.txt安装过程会自动配置四个核心组件就像给你的下载工具装上四个强力引擎httpx异步HTTP客户端让下载速度飞起来beautifulsoup4HTML解析器精准提取视频信息moviepy视频处理库智能合并音视频tqdm进度条显示实时监控下载状态第二步解锁4K画质的密钥配置要下载大会员专属的4K视频需要配置一个特殊的钥匙——B站Cookie。别担心这个操作比你想的要简单得多。获取Cookie的详细步骤登录你的B站账号在浏览器中正常登录打开开发者工具按F12键或右键选择检查切换到网络(Network)标签刷新页面获取Cookie按CtrlR刷新当前页面查找并复制SESSDATA在请求列表中找到第一个请求查看请求头中的Cookie字段获取B站Cookie详细步骤示意图更新配置文件打开项目中的配置文件将复制的Cookie值粘贴到对应位置# config.py中的Cookie配置 COOKIE SESSDATA你的SESSDATA值;其他cookie参数...小贴士Cookie的有效期通常为30天建议在日历中设置提醒定期更新以确保工具正常使用。第三步添加视频链接并开始下载打开配置文件找到URL列表部分添加你想要下载的视频链接。工具支持多种格式# 下载视频的URL列表配置 URL [ # 普通视频完整链接 https://www.bilibili.com/video/BV1xx123456, # 分P视频第一集自动识别所有分集 https://www.bilibili.com/video/BV1TnsZzHEcz/, # 分P视频第二集指定分集下载 https://www.bilibili.com/video/BV1TnsZzHEcz/?p2, ]配置完成后在命令行中执行以下命令开始下载python main.py程序会自动开始下载配置文件中所有视频。下载过程中会显示详细的信息包括视频标题、清晰度、下载进度条、文件合并状态等。下载的视频默认保存在项目的output文件夹中格式为标准MP4可以直接用任何播放器打开观看。项目架构简洁而强大的设计bilibili-downloader采用清晰的模块化设计代码结构简单易懂就像一台精密运转的机器bilibili-downloader/ ├── main.py # 主控中心协调各模块工作 ├── config.py # 配置中心管理Cookie和视频链接 ├── requirements.txt # 依赖清单确保环境完整 ├── strategy/ # 策略引擎智能解析下载 │ ├── bilibili_strategy.py # 视频解析策略 │ ├── bilibili_executor.py # 下载执行器 │ ├── default.py # 默认下载策略 │ └── bangumi.py # 番剧下载策略 ├── models/ # 数据模型规范数据结构 │ ├── video.py # 视频信息模型 │ └── category.py # 分类模型 └── docs/ # 文档资源辅助使用实战应用场景让工具为你服务场景一学习资料永久保存作为一名程序员你正在学习Python高级编程课程。这个系列有20多集每集都是干货满满。使用bilibili-downloader你可以将整个课程的所有视频链接添加到配置中设置好Cookie获取高清画质一键下载所有内容建立个人知识库随时复习场景二建立个人娱乐库你喜欢收藏精彩的电影解说和纪录片。使用这个工具你可以按主题分类下载如历史纪录片、科技前沿、电影解读定期更新收藏内容建立个人视频图书馆离线随时随地观看场景三内容创作者素材管理如果你是内容创作者需要从B站获取素材或参考视频下载高质量的视频作为剪辑素材保存竞争对手的优秀作品进行分析建立灵感库随时获取创作灵感进阶技巧提升你的下载体验批量下载管理策略对于大量视频的下载需求建议采用以下优化策略按主题分类下载# 学习教程类 LEARNING_URLS [ https://www.bilibili.com/video/BV1xx123456, # Python教程 https://www.bilibili.com/video/BV1yy123456, # 机器学习 ] # 娱乐休闲类 ENTERTAINMENT_URLS [ https://www.bilibili.com/video/BV1zz123456, # 电影解说 https://www.bilibili.com/video/BV1aa123456, # 游戏实况 ] # 合并所有链接 URL LEARNING_URLS ENTERTAINMENT_URLS智能下载时间安排工作日晚上8-10点下载小型视频1GB周末全天下载大型系列视频或4K内容避开B站高峰时段晚上7-9点选择凌晨或上午下载存储空间优化方案4K视频文件体积较大需要合理的存储管理视频分辨率平均文件大小1TB硬盘可存储数量480P100-300MB3000-10000个720P300-800MB1250-3300个1080P800MB-2GB500-1250个4K2-10GB100-500个存储优化建议定期清理每月清理一次output文件夹中的旧视频外置存储使用外置硬盘存储不常观看的内容重要备份对重要学习资料进行定期备份智能分类按年份、主题、类型建立文件夹体系常见问题解答遇到问题不慌张Q1为什么下载时出现403权限错误A这通常是因为Cookie过期或无效。Cookie的有效期是30天需要定期更新。重新获取并更新Cookie即可解决。Q2下载速度很慢怎么办A下载速度受多种因素影响网络环境尝试更换网络或使用有线连接服务器限制B站可能对下载速度有限制时间段避开晚上7-9点的高峰期Q3下载的视频无法播放Abilibili-downloader会自动合并音视频流为标准的MP4格式。如果无法播放检查文件是否完整下载尝试使用VLC、PotPlayer等播放器确保视频合并过程没有出错Q4如何下载番剧和纪录片A项目目前支持番剧和纪录片下载但需要中国大陆IP。在配置文件中添加番剧链接即可尝试下载。Q5Cookie安全吗会不会泄露账号ACookie只保存在你的本地配置文件中不会上传到任何服务器。但请注意不要将包含Cookie的配置文件分享给他人。合规使用指南尊重版权合理使用重要使用原则bilibili-downloader是一个强大的工具但使用时要遵守以下原则个人使用下载的内容仅用于个人观看和学习非商业用途不得用于商业目的或二次分发尊重创作者支持原创内容尊重创作者劳动成果合理使用避免短时间内大量下载遵守平台使用条款账号安全注意事项Cookie保密不要分享你的Cookie给他人定期更换Cookie有有效期定期更新确保功能正常官方渠道始终从官方仓库获取最新版本风险意识了解使用第三方工具可能存在的风险立即开始你的第一个下载任务快速启动检查清单✅ 安装Python 3.8确保系统已安装Python环境✅ 克隆项目运行git clone https://gitcode.com/gh_mirrors/bil/bilibili-downloader✅ 安装依赖运行pip install -r requirements.txt✅ 配置Cookie按照图示步骤获取并配置你的B站Cookie✅ 添加视频链接在配置文件中添加你想要下载的视频✅ 开始下载运行python main.py开始你的第一个下载建立个人视频管理系统分类整理为不同类型的视频创建不同的文件夹建立索引为下载的视频添加描述和标签定期维护每月更新一次Cookie清理不需要的视频备份重要内容对珍贵的学习资料进行定期备份总结重新定义你的视频观看体验bilibili-downloader不仅仅是一个下载工具它更是你个人知识管理的重要助手。通过这个工具你可以摆脱网络束缚随时随地观看喜欢的视频内容建立个人知识库将宝贵的学习资料永久保存享受最高画质解锁大会员专属的4K高清体验提升学习效率离线反复观看加深理解记忆技术应该为我们的生活服务而不是成为限制。bilibili-downloader让你重新掌控视频内容让精彩的B站内容随时相伴提升你的学习效率和生活品质。现在就行动起来从你最想收藏的视频开始体验bilibili-downloader带来的便利和高效。无论是学习资料、娱乐内容还是珍贵回忆都能轻松保存随时重温。记住合理使用尊重版权让技术真正为你的学习和生活服务。开始你的第一个下载吧你会发现一个全新的视频观看体验正在等待着你【免费下载链接】bilibili-downloaderB站视频下载支持下载大会员清晰度4K持续更新中项目地址: https://gitcode.com/gh_mirrors/bil/bilibili-downloader创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考